在RHEL 3上安装OpenMotif

我使用红帽企业Linux 3.我通过运行bellow命令安装openmotif-2.2.2-16.src.rpm

rpm -ivh openmotif-2.2.2-16.src.rpm 

我得到了一个100%完整的消息。但是,当我运行rpm -q openmotif ,我得到消息“ 包openmotif未安装”

请帮助谢谢

您已经安装了源RPM,而不是二进制RPM。

源RPM只是将它们的源代码解压缩到/usr/src/redhat/默认情况下,不会显示在软件包数据库中。

你需要find(或者通过rpmbuild --rebuild <src rpm>编译你的系统的正确的二进制RPM。

正如詹姆斯说,你已经安装openmotif源来改变成二进制的链接

http://kbase.redhat.com/faq/docs/DOC-1508

詹姆斯是正确的,但我也想指出,红帽企业3是EOL,将不会得到进一步的安全更新( http://rhn.redhat.com/errata/RHSA-2010-0817.html )。 我build议从RHEL3转移到仍然支持的东西。